MEDIA NOTES

          TNT's Magic-Lakers game last Friday drew a 1.7 national
     rating, a drop from the network's season average (ORLANDO
     SENTINEL, 12/11). NBA ratings on TNT and TBS telecasts are
     up a combined 10.5% (USA TODAY, 12/11)....Sidney Frank
     Importing has bought TV and radio time for its Jagermeister
     product.  The spots are airing on SportsChannel Pacific. 
     The company has also local deals in San Diego on ESPN (AD
     AGE, 12/11)....In Chicago, WMAQ-AM has hired Wayne Larrivee
     to a three-year deal to handle play-by-play for the Bears
     next season.  He currently handles Bears games for WGN and
     will move to the new carrier for next season (CHICAGO
     TRIBUNE, 12/11)....The Rainbow Commission for Fairness in
     Athletics, National Association of Black Journalists' sports
     task force and the New York Black Sportswriters Association
     will hold a forum tonight in New York City to examine race
     and racism in the sports media.  The NABJ notes that of
     1,600 daily newspapers in the U.S., only 10 have black
     sports columnists (NEWSDAY, 12/11).
